Kamelot unveil new album 2015-02-23 by Toondude | 10 Comments | American power metal band Kamelot has now officially released the artwork and release date of their long awaited upcoming album, Haven, which will be the second release featuring their newest vocalist, Tommy Karevik.
The 13 track album is set to be released on May 5th in North America (May 8th for the rest of the world) and will feature three guest artists. Allissa White-Gluz (Arch Enemy), Troy Donockley (Nightwish), and Charlotte Wessels (Delain). There will also be a limited edition exclusive CD containing orchestral and acoustic versions of certain songs and an instrumental of the whole album.
Kamelot is also planning a tour for the album as well, starting in North America in Baltimore, MD on April 27th.
